I have an older Mini DV camera and I'm trying to capture the video in Premiere Pro 2022. I installed a fireward card into my windows 10 desktop. I opened the Capture screen in Premier and it worked perfectly. I could easily capture footage from my camera. I come back the next day and now I only get audio. I have full control of the camera from the capture window. I tried another capture application and it worked as expected. I can not figure out why Premiere refuses to show me the video. I followed a guide about resetting the cache with no change. If I actually capture the video it does work. I just do not get the preview. I have no idea why it would just stop working. Any ideas are greatly appreciated. Thanks in advance!
Try resetting the preferences:

I have the same issue.. Purchased PP 2022 and installed on Windows 10 system on March 11. DV format Capture from a Sony DSR TRV950 (with firewire cable)worked well for about 6 days. On day 7 the Capture preview screen was blank, although all device controls still worked from the capture window and the clips captured and saved properly. I followed the recommendation to reset the preferences, but the problem was Not resolved. It is a real problem not being able to view the preview during capture in the capture window.

I share my experience, i had the same issue and i just solved it by installing Nvidia Studio drivers versus Nvidia game driver 🙂 Preview is back, magic !
